Why I Became a Wedding Photographer

When my parents got married, they asked a friend to take their wedding photos. At the time, it seemed like a simple choice, but it’s one they’ve regretted ever since. Growing up, I often heard them say, “If we could do it all over again, we would have hired a professional wedding photographer.” Their wedding day came and went, but the photos didn’t truly capture the meaning or emotion of that moment in their lives.

That stayed with me.

Yes, I’m an artist at heart. I love creating images that are thoughtful, emotional, and visually beautiful. But more than anything, I’m driven by the opportunity to give couples what my parents wish they had: meaningful, lasting photographs of one of the most important days of their lives. If I can help even one couple look back on their wedding day and return to that moment through images that feel as vivid as the day itself, that’s when photography becomes more than just pictures.

What It’s Like to Work With Me

One thing I’ve learned as a wedding photographer is that I’ll likely spend more time with you on your wedding day than anyone else—more than your planner, your family, and even most of your bridal party. That’s why comfort and connection matter so much.

Because I’ll be by your side for most of the day, it’s important that we genuinely enjoy working together. This is one reason I offer complimentary engagement sessions to all of my couples. It gives us the chance to meet in person, get comfortable together, and take the pressure off. By the time your wedding day arrives, it feels familiar, not formal.

Weddings can be emotional, fast-paced, and sometimes unpredictable. My goal is to be a steady, supportive presence through it all. I stay calm under pressure, adjust easily to changes, and manage timelines and group dynamics with care. During family portraits, I know when to step in with clear direction, and I do it in a way that’s friendly and lighthearted, which helps keep the mood relaxed and everything moving smoothly.

At the same time, I know how to blend into the background when needed, quietly documenting moments as they unfold so you can stay present. I balance the artistic with the practical, always keeping your experience at the center of what I do.

The Style I’m Known For

I’m drawn to timeless, luxury-inspired imagery—photos that will age beautifully and feel just as meaningful years from now as they do today. I pay close attention to composition, natural light, and the finer details of the day, including fashion and styling choices that reflect your vision.

While I’m there to support you and help guide when needed, I also step back to let real moments happen. The result is a collection of images that feels elegant, honest, and true to your story.

Where I Find Inspiration

I find inspiration in many places. Travel gives me a fresh perspective and helps me see beauty in the unexpected. I’m drawn to film photography for its texture, softness, and the way it embraces imperfection. Architecture influences the way I compose each frame, with a focus on lines, light, and balance. And literature has shaped how I think about storytelling—every wedding feels like its own unfolding narrative.

Most of all, I’m inspired by what’s real. My goal is always to make your wedding photos feel true to the day itself. I edit in a way that reflects the natural tones and atmosphere you experienced, so when you look back years from now, it all still feels like you.
